When I first saw this sketch I immediately thought shaker card and the Global Design Challenge party theme was perfect for my shaker card too. I have to say I have not made very many shakers and I also have to say that shaker cards and I are not best friends.
This card took an inordinate amount of time for me to make.
I used Crumb Cake for the base and the DSP is from the It's My Party stack.
I used my new stitched rectangle dies on the base piece and the shaker piece, love those dies.
The sentiment is from the Build a Birthday stamp set.
My thought originally was to put a few candles to the side but ended up doing the little pennants instead.
I think they are cute. I used a paper doily under the shaker piece for some added texture.
I filled my shaker with a bunch of gold sequins and then added a few around the card as well.
I like how my shaker eventually turned out but it was way out of my comfort zone, which is a good thing every now and then.
